Rovers Ladies to play Brazil
Sunday November 18, 2007
Lancashire Cup (Second Round), Preston Sports Arena
Preston North End 0-18 Rovers
ROVERS Ladies booked their place in the quarter-finals of the Lancashire Cup following a club record victory over Preston North End in the second round.
Adam Lakeland's side will host Brazil Ladies in the last eight of the competition, which they have won the past four years running.
The historic goal-fest included hat-tricks from Stacey Daniel, Michelle Walsh, Hannah Forster and four goals from Karen Hanson.
Other scorers were subs Denise Campbell and Katie Anderton, who both netted twice, and defender Katie Williams, who grabbed one.
Lakeland said: "We are very happy to have progressed to the next round. We are the biggest club in the competition, so it's a great opportunity to bring silverware to the club and also to give experience to our younger players.
"I am very happy with the performance of the team, as Preston never gave up fighting. The play was fantastic and its shows the great potential we have throughout the squad."
Rovers will play Brazil Ladies on Sunday December 16th (kick-off 1.30pm) at Clitheroe FC's Shawbridge Stadium.
ROVERS: Jones, Carroll, Williams, Twohig, Harding, Fleck, Shepherd, Walsh, Forster, Daniel, Hanson.
Subs: Preston, Campbell, Anderton.
